As the giant pythons launched their attack, the leading Giant Elephants trumpeted and led the herd in a charge.

The Giant Elephants despised the giant pythons. If their young calves hadn’t discovered Snake Scales in the ancestral tomb while receiving the inheritance of their ancestors’ Power, they would have never known.

They would have never known that the pythons had burrowed into the tomb and were feeding on their dead ancestors.

The pythons had nearly destroyed the ancestors’ resting place entirely.

If the pythons hadn’t escaped so quickly through their tunnels, the Giant Elephant Race would have slaughtered them long ago.

Today, they had sent a few calves into the ancestral tomb as bait, luring the pythons out to avenge their ancestors.

It was also to ensure they wouldn’t suffer the same fate as their ancestors after death.

Therefore, this was a battle to the death between the Giant Elephants and the giant pythons.

Soon, the leaders of the two great herds crashed into one another. Flesh and blood flew, and dust filled the sky.

A sound like rolling Thunder echoed continuously.

A Six-tusked Giant Elephant sent a three-headed giant python flying, its two tusks piercing straight through one of the serpent’s heads.

The Giant Elephant that dealt the devastating blow didn’t escape unscathed. One of its tusks, weakened by age, snapped and went flying.

The pain then triggered the injured giant python’s savage nature.

Its other two heads lunged at the Giant Elephant, jaws snapping.

Just as the two heads were about to tear the elephant in two, it reared up on its hind legs and stomped down, a crushing Power landing squarely on the giant python’s heart.

Instantly, the giant python went limp, its heart crushed.

The Giant Elephant trumpeted, then jerked its head up, tearing the impaled serpent’s head to shreds.

Just as it tore the python’s head apart, another giant python attacked.

A giant python whipped its tail around, striking the Giant Elephant’s body with immense force and knocking it back several steps.

The Giant Elephant coughed up a spray of blood.

But after spitting out the blood, the elephant merely swayed for a moment before charging once more.

"That last blow must have broken at least one of its ribs and punctured a lung."

Andre stared intently at the Giant Elephant, which was now spewing bloody foam from its mouth.

Andre watched the bloody foam and shook his head.

’An injury like that would normally mean retreating to recuperate...’

’But this is a battle for the survival of two races.’

’The Giant Elephant knows it can’t stop. For its herd, for its ancestors, even if it dies, it will drag a giant python of the same rank down with it to face them.’

"What a brutal scene!" Karina, who was standing nearby, frowned as she watched.

"You think *this* is brutal?"

Hearing her, Andre gave her a surprised look.

"If this isn’t brutal, then what is?"

Karina stared at Andre, completely baffled.

Andre just shook his head and began to speak slowly.

"A scene like this is nothing compared to what our forebears in the Wizard Civilization went through during their expeditions to other worlds."

"Back then, our ancestors in the Wizard Civilization had to pass through perilous Stargates just to reach an Otherworld and begin an expedition."

"They did this to bring those Otherworlds under the influence of the Wizard Civilization Will, making our civilization stronger."

"Do you know how many Wizards typically died just to conquer the most common type of world—a Level 2 World that possessed some measure of Extraordinary Power?"

Andre’s question stumped Karina.

Karina looked at Andre and shook her head. He responded by holding up a hand, forming a number with his fingers.

"Two hundred. At least two hundred Official Wizards, and that’s just for a Level 2 World."

"For a Level 3 World, the starting number was also two hundred. But the Wizards who died were at the Realm of Level 3 Wizard, or even Morning Star Great Wizard."

"And for a Level 4 World? It wasn’t strange at all for a Morning Star Great Wizard or a Moonlight Great Mage to fall."

"In fact, if you conquered a Level 4 World without losing a few Morning Star Great Wizards, people would question whether it was truly a Level 4 World at all."

"It was through these arduous expeditions, with their countless casualties, that the Wizard Civilization grew. By analyzing data from these Otherworlds, we gradually developed the necessary equipment, artifacts, and even ultimate weapons like the Star Realm Battleship and War Mother Ship."

"Only after these ultimate weapons were developed did the expeditionary death rate drop by half, falling from the original fifty or sixty percent to just twenty or thirty percent."

"Without these ultimate weapons, conquering worlds wouldn’t be nearly as easy as it is for us today."

"In our current world, all we have to do is pilot a Star Realm Battleship and use its War Weapons to wipe out the natives."

"But without Star Realm Battleships and War Witchcraft Artifacts, the two of us would have to fight to the death with our own lives on the line, just like that Giant Elephant and giant python."

"We would have to forge a path for the Wizards who come after us."

"It’s because of those ancestors, the Wizards who died in Otherworlds, that we can enjoy all that we have today."

At that moment, Andre’s eyes were exceptionally bright.

"It’s all a fight for resources!"

Karina couldn’t help but sigh as she listened to Andre.

"It’s not just about resources. It’s also because other powers and civilizations exist in the Endless Star Realm."

"If the Wizard Civilization hadn’t grown strong and become one of the most powerful factions in the Endless Star Realm..."

"...then all of us Wizards would have become slaves, just like the servant races we now control."

"We would have become Believers for the Deities, rations for the Demons, or snacks for the Devils."

"This has nothing to do with justice or evil. There is only the weak and the strong."

"The weak can only become sustenance for the strong. And for the strong to remain strong, they must constantly seek out the weak and devour them to grow even stronger."

"In this vast, boundless Endless Star Realm, no one wants to be devoured."

"And to avoid being devoured, they must become strong."

"It is through this process that the factions of the Endless Star Realm began to be stratified by strength and rank."

"When two factions of comparable strength collide, their first thought is always to destroy the other and turn them into sustenance to fuel their own power."

"There is no running, no negotiating. There is only a fight to the death."
